Andrea Tantaros mysteriously vanishes from Fox News

A Saturday night mystery for you to ponder. Where in the world is Fox News personality Andrea Tantaros? The former regular guest on The Five and Redeye was most recently featured on Outnumbered, but as of this week seems to be off the air. Adweek has the brief and not very informative story of her sudden, though perhaps temporary exit.

Advertisement

Andrea Tantaros won’t be on Fox News Channel for the time being, TVNewser has learned.

“Issues have arisen regarding Andrea’s contract, and Fox News Channel has determined it best that she take some time off,” a spokesperson said, adding, “She is still under contract with the network.”

Wait a minute. “Issues” with her contract? Like… her agent forgot to sign it or something? But she’s still “under contract” and doesn’t seem to be releasing a statement to anyone. Normally this wouldn’t be much of a story because – let’s face it – people get busy, they need time off, there can be health or family issues… who knows? But after five days of radio silence and with some of the background details on the timing coming to light, it looks a bit more complicated than some simple negotiation over a raise.

The biggest red flag is that her brand new book, Tied Up in Knots: How Getting What We Wanted Made Women Miserable, was just released on Monday. Coincidentally that was the last day that she appeared on Outnumbered. The day of your book release is just about the last moment in the world when you’d suddenly choose to disappear from public view.

Timothy Whiteman at The Examiner wonders if there isn’t something more to it.

While not cited by FNC as a reason for her extended vacation, Tantaros recently claimed during a taping of Outnumbered that certain GOP Establishment-types were coming down hard on her for supporting Donald Trump; “They have been doing this. Specifically, Charles Cooke, who is a writer for National Review, he tweeted out that I should give my job to somebody else. Also, I saw a tweet, it was a meme by Kevin Williamson of National Review trying to make me seem stupid. There’s a girl talking about biorhythms, or something. So I’ve gotten my fair share as well from folks on the right and the left and in the media calling me stupid and Trump supporters as well… Exactly I should give up my job according to men in the Republican Party.”
